PDO常用方法及其應用

2021-08-04 15:06:30 字數 718 閱讀 9902

pdo::query() 主要是用於有記錄結果返回的操作,特別是select操作 

pdo::exec() 主要是針對沒有結果集合返回的操作,如insert、update等操作 

pdo::lastinsertid() 返回上次插入操作,主鍵列型別是自增的最後的自增id 

pdostatement::fetch() 是用來獲取一條記錄 

pdostatement::fetchall() 是獲取所有記錄集到乙個中 

pdo操作mysql資料庫例項 

複製**

**如下:

<?php 

$pdo = new pdo("mysql:host=localhost;dbname=db_demo","root",""); 

if($pdo -> exec("insert into db_demo(name,content) values('title','content')")) 

?> 

複製**

**如下:

<?php 

$pdo = new pdo("mysql:host=localhost;dbname=db_demo","root",""); 

$rs = $pdo -> query("select * from test"); 

while($row = $rs -> fetch()) 

?> 

PDO常用方法及其應用

pdo query 主要是用於有記錄結果返回的操作,特別是select操作 pdo exec 主要是針對沒有結果集合返回的操作,如insert update等操作 pdo prepare 主要是預處理操作,需要通過 rs execute 來執行預處理裡面的sql語句,這個方法可以繫結引數,功能比較強...

PDO常用方法及其應用

pdo query 主要是用於有記錄結果返回的操作,特別是select操作 pdo exec 主要是針對沒有結果集合返回的操作,如insert update等操作 pdo prepare 主要是預處理操作,需要通過 rs execute 來執行預處理裡面的sql語句,這個方法可以繫結引數,功能比較強...

PDO 簡介 PDO中的三個類及其方法

一 pdo 代表乙個php和資料庫之間的連線。方法 pdo 構造器,構建乙個新的pdo物件 begintransaction 開始事務 commit 提交事務 errorcode 從資料庫返回乙個錯誤代號,如果有的話 errorinfo 從資料庫返回乙個含有錯誤資訊的陣列,如果有的話 exec 執行...